    I play with my Thicc Phyrexian Mommy, Solphim. She's brutal at doubling punishing damage and can be amped up by using Fiery Emancipation, Dictate of the Twin Gods, Furnace of Rath, City On Fire, etc. She generate tons of hate once she's online, but thanks to her activated indestructibility she's somewhat safe. Most of the time she wins by using X spells like Earthquake, Fault Line, Molten Disaster, and Rolling Earthquake. If winning isn't an option, then punisher effects like Spellshock, Pyrostatic Pillar, Sulfuric Vortex, Eidolon of the Great Revel, Harsh Mentor, etc. make opponents think twice before doing something. Solphim's a powerhouse that can be built on pure burn, but she's a menace if left on the battlefield for too long even without attacking.

I play with my Yurlok of Scorch Thrash deck which not only gives me access to jund, not only adds mana burn which can make cards like citadel of pain a lose or lose more situation for my opponent, but since the deck has mana doubler effects to cash in on the mana burn it allows me to slide under the radar/be kept alive bc my opponents dont want to lose their doubled mana just yet. The deck of course has X spells which allow me to take advantage of all the mana without losing to mana burn. I feel it is a unique take on group slug and a 4/4 vigilance commander that taps for jund is always nice

    My group slug deck is my Yurlock Manaburn deck. It started out as Commander Quarter's upgraded budget deck, but since then I've upgraded it. The deck was my first real deck that I bought and started going to my LGS with, and it got me to build so many more decks (my favorite being Gishath). Ultimately it's a simple concept. Force everybody to make so much mana that they can't possibly spend it all, but also tax them for not using resources. Then have a bunch of mana outlets that help me win the game (preferably in big x spell finishers like Torment of Hailfire).
